Book Description
For decades, Juran’s Quality Handbook has been the one essential reference in quality management and engineering―the ultimate authoritative source of answers on quality applications, procedures, techniques, and strategies. Now this Fifth Edition―a major revision and the first new edition of Juran’s Quality Handbook in more than 10 years―forges a new standard in tools for quality. Bringing managers and engineers the most up-to-date methods, research, and theory, under the guidance of a team of the world’s top experts, Juran’s shows you how to plan for quality, achieve quality control, and ensure quality results. Packed with new methods, research, and thought on quality, and emphasizing the need for quality software and quality software development methods, this completely updated classic also gives you new information, new techniques, and new applications. Broad in scope and inclusive in methodology, Juran’s Quality Handbook is the reference of choice for anyone concerned with quality in business, manufacturing, or engineering. Buyer’s Guide Best-selling industrial engineering books By Monica Elliot Considered the essential reference in quality engineering and management practices, this international standard has been completely updated. Contributed, revised, and edited by a global team of industry experts, the fifth edition has an emphasis on software and provides coverage of the newest methods in planning, control, and results. Written for managers, quality and industrial engineers, and students, this title reaches beyond the management side to address new customer service, supplier relations, and worldwide market standard considerations. Subjects include ISO 9000 and QS 9000; software development; total quality management; self-directing teams; Taguchi methods and techniques; benchmarking; statistical problem solving; and more.
